This video provides an in-depth technical breakdown of night vision image intensification tubes, focusing on the specifications that actually matter to consumers. It debunks common misconceptions about 'generation' ratings and emphasizes that ambient light conditions significantly impact perceived image quality more than specific tube metrics. The discussion covers key performance indicators like Signal-to-Noise Ratio (SNR) for low-light and Modulation Transfer Function (MTF) for highlight conditions, alongside less critical specs like Figure of Merit (FOM) and Equivalent Background Illumination (EBI). The video also delves into device-level features such as bridge design, manual gain control, and external power, offering practical advice for consumers navigating the complex night vision market.
